McLaren Vale is a renowned wine region located in South Australia, about 45 minutes south of Adelaide. Nestled between the rolling hills of the Mount Lofty Ranges and the stunning coastline of the Gulf St Vincent, it offers a picturesque landscape of vineyards, olive groves, and rugged bushland. Best known for its premium Shiraz, McLaren Vale also produces outstanding Grenache, Cabernet Sauvignon, and Mediterranean-style varietals.
The region combines rich winemaking heritage with a modern focus on sustainability and innovation, supported by a vibrant community of boutique wineries, artisanal food producers, and acclaimed restaurants. The first wine Tony De Lisio made was a 1997 Shiraz, which was heralded by Robert Parker Jnr as a 40-year wine. Well, halfway there in 2017 we decided to celebrate by making a 20th anniversary Merlot, using fruit from Mc Laren Vale and 100% French oak. The resulting LaTesta Merlot is the combined experience of 3 generations of wine making combined with a family history of over 500 years
